Defense Secretary Pete Hegseth has created turmoil within the Pentagon in his brief six-month tenure, drawing fire for reckless use of classified information, the abrupt firing of top aides over questionable leak accusations, and his chaotic management style — but remains firmly protected by Donald Trump. The former “Fox & Friends” host’s loyalty and aggressive handling of Iran operations and the border have earned him the president’s favor, even as Pentagon brass and many White House officials express growing alarm. Critics say Hegseth’s leadership is dangerously unstable, but Trump allies admit he’s untouchable: “The boss loves him.”
